
Pre-Budget Report 2026-2027
The Pre-Budget Report plays a key role in shaping Bermuda’s annual budget by allowing the public to provide input before decisions are finalised. The proposals in the previous chapter are open for discussion, and no final decisions have been made. Public feedback has influenced past budgets, so we encourage everyone to participate in this important part of the budget process.
Commitment to Budget Transparency
The International Budget Partnership suggests governments release eight key reports throughout the budget cycle to ensure transparency. Bermuda is committed to this standard by publishing the following:
Pre-Budget Report: Released at least a month before the Budget Statement, giving the public time to review and provide input.
Budget Statement: The Government presents the Budget Statement each year, a tradition we will continue.
Citizens’ Budget: A simplified version of the budget to help residents understand the main points. A Citizens' Budget will accompany the 2026/27 Budget Statement.
Enacted Budget: This is the final budget passed by the legislature, fulfilling the requirements of the Bermuda Constitution.
In-Year Reports: Quarterly fiscal reports are provided to keep the public informed on financial performance.
Mid-Year Review: Issued halfway through the fiscal year to show progress and any budget adjustments.
Year-End Report: The Government publishes audited financial statements, with highlights shared in the House of Assembly.
Audit Report: The Auditor General publishes an independent audit report each year.
In line with international standards, the Government is committed to providing these reports throughout the next budget cycle and the 2026/27 fiscal year, reaffirming our commitment to transparency and good governance.
We Want Your Feedback
The Government values your feedback on this report. In addition to accepting comments online, public engagement sessions will be held in January 2026 to discuss the ideas presented and gather input from residents and stakeholders.
